Micronas: first half of 2006 18-07-06

The consolidated net sales of the Micronas Group for the first six months of the current year reached CHF 411.3 million, a rise of 5.7 percent over the same period of 2005. Operating profit before depreciation and amortization (EBITDA) fell compared with the first half of 2005 by 45.5 percent to CHF 42.6 million. Operating loss before interest and taxes (EBIT) for the reporting period was CHF 15.2 million. The half-year period resulted in a loss of CHF 6.5 million, compared with a profit of CHF 19.9 million for the first semester of 2005.

 

In the reporting period, the business priority for the Consumer division was the high-end flat-panel segment, where the long-term market trend is one of above-average growth. In the 30" to 34" screen range, worldwide sales of LCD sets outstripped traditional cathode-ray tubes for the first time. The Automotive division continues to enjoy uninterrupted growth.
